How they compare

Viet Nam currently reports 3,280 m3 against 1,388 m3 in United Republic of Tanzania, a difference of 1,892 m3.

That makes Viet Nam's figure about 2.4 times United Republic of Tanzania's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Viet Nam ahead.

United Republic of Tanzania ranks 12th and Viet Nam ranks 11th of 21 countries.

Viet Nam has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ade United Republic of Tanzania Viet Nam Difference Ahead
1990s 8,823 m3 91,182 m3 82,359 m3 Viet Nam
2000s 23,301 m3 59,254 m3 35,954 m3 Viet Nam
2010s 9,672 m3 118,883 m3 109,211 m3 Viet Nam
2020s 9,321 m3 13,925 m3 4,604 m3 Viet Nam

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
